Job Summary

As a Technical Systems Designer at BauGPT, you will be responsible for creating comprehensive, standard-compliant planning documents for advanced security systems, including fire alarms, intrusion detection, video surveillance, and access control. Your daily tasks involve producing technical documentation, circuit diagrams, and distribution plans using AutoCAD. You will work closely with project managers and site technicians to ensure smooth project implementation. This role is ideal for individuals who value precision and want to contribute to public safety through modern technology. The position is particularly attractive due to the provision of a company car for private use, a permanent contract in a crisis-proof industry, and access to an internal training center for continuous professional development. You will join a large team of over 500 colleagues in a modern work environment that balances technical excellence with a structured 40-hour work week.
